Look: Michael B. Jordan Dons Tuxedo in 'Thomas Crown Affair' Poster
The reboot reimagines Thomas Crown as an anti-colonial thief recovering stolen artifacts, with Adria Arjona starring opposite Jordan.
On Wednesday, Michael B. Jordan unveiled the first poster for The Thomas Crown Affair, featuring the tagline "Revenge is a work of art." The Amazon MGM Studios film arrives in AMC Theatres on March 5, 2027.
Unlike the 1968 Steve McQueen original and 1999 Pierce Brosnan remake, this reboot reimagines Thomas Crown as a modern anti-colonial figure who conducts precision heists to recover wrongfully sold artifacts. The character moves beyond stealing for boredom.
Adria Arjona stars opposite Jordan as the investigator pursuing Crown, joined by Kenneth Branagh, Lily Gladstone, and Danai Gurira. Jon Batiste provides the original score for the IMAX-shot production.
The trailer releases today, July 29, 2026, as Jordan capitalizes on his recent Oscar win for Sinners and directorial success with Creed III. This marketing push positions the film as a career milestone.
Amazon MGM Studios granted the film a strategic March slot similar to Project Hail Mary, signaling its status as a flagship 2027 release. The studio featured it prominently during CinemaCon.
